John Lennon and Cynthia Lennon: A Love Story Beyond the Limelight

John Lennon, the enigmatic frontman of The Beatles, and Cynthia Lennon, his first wife, shared a love story that transcended the boundaries of fame and fortune. Their relationship, which began amidst the vibrant backdrop of 1960s Liverpool, unfolded with all the passion, joy, and challenges that come with love in the spotlight.

Meeting as students at the Liverpool College of Art in the late 1950s, John and Cynthia's connection was immediate. They were drawn to each other's intellect, creativity, and shared love for art and music. As The Beatles skyrocketed to fame in the early 1960s, Cynthia stood by John's side, providing unwavering support as he navigated the pressures of stardom.

Their union was cemented in 1962 when they exchanged vows in a modest ceremony, just as The Beatles' popularity was reaching fever pitch. Despite the whirlwind of Beatlemania that surrounded them, John and Cynthia cherished moments of quiet intimacy, finding solace in each other's arms amid the chaos of their public lives.

In 1963, their family grew with the arrival of their son, Julian. Parenthood brought both joy and challenges for John and Cynthia, as they adjusted to their new roles while grappling with the demands of fame. Despite the pressures of their celebrity status, they strived to create a sense of normalcy for their growing family.
